Core Components of a Good 97cm Ironing Board Cover

1. Durability & Heat Resistance

Most covers blend thick cotton with a heat-reflective foam or silicone layer beneath. This combination has to endure daily high temperatures without thinning or charring—especially for commercial users. Durable stitching and reinforced edges ensure it doesn’t fray or slide around the board.

2. Fit & Size Accuracy

Ironing boards are slightly different by brand or style, so the 97cm measurement is generally approximate. Well-designed covers offer adjustable drawstrings or elastic bands to secure a snug fit — this means no annoying wrinkles during ironing.

3. Fabric Composition

Natural fibers like cotton breathe better, helping steam escape, while synthetic coatings reflect heat and resist water stains. Some premium covers incorporate silicone-coated layers for optimal smoothness and longevity.

4. Ease of Cleaning

Since covers get stained and scorched over time, many come machine washable. Others are designed for quick spot cleaning, especially useful in busy laundries.

5. Safety Features

Fire-retardant fabrics or coatings help reduce household or industrial fire risks. While not entirely fireproof, these features offer an added layer of protection.

6. Additional Features

Some advanced models include extra padding for delicate fabrics or reflective silver layers to speed up heat distribution — features more common in professional setups.

Current Challenges with Ironing Board Covers 97cm and How to Overcome Them

One common complaint is fit variability: since many boards have slight dimensional differences, mass-produced covers don’t always sit perfectly, causing bunching. Luckily, many manufacturers now use elastic and adjustable cords to tackle this. Another issue is wear: thinner covers scorch or degrade fast under heavy use. Opting for silicone-coated, dense cotton blends can extend lifespan significantly.

Cleaning can be a pain, too — some fabrics don’t respond well to machine washing. Choosing covers that explicitly state "washable" and following care instructions helps. Frequently Asked Questions About Ironing Board Cover 97cm

1. How do I know if a 97cm ironing board cover will fit my board?
Generally, if your ironing board measures roughly 97cm in length or width, covers labeled 97cm should fit. Look for covers with adjustable drawstrings or elastic edging for a snug and wrinkle-free fit.
2. What materials offer the best durability and heat resistance in ironing board covers?
Cotton combined with silicone coating or heat-reflective foam layers is considered ideal. This combo resists scorch marks, reflects heat efficiently, and lasts longer under daily use.
3. Can ironing board covers be cleaned easily after staining?
Many covers are machine washable or designed for quick spot cleaning. Always check manufacturer guidelines, but cotton-silicone blends usually hold up well against frequent cleans.
4. Are fire-retardant ironing board covers really necessary?
While ironing always carries some risk, fire-retardant covers reduce the chance of accidents, especially in commercial or multi-board environments, offering peace of mind.
